Locks the entire balance of an ERC20 token. Requires the user to call approve/increaseAllowance first to allow the contract to lock the funds. The locktime is defined by the user in days.
Polygon: https://polygonscan.com/address/0xDe2beE9B8A43157AA5C93Bef1b81e49Be81DF1E3#contracts